  • the subject of the present invention is a syringe device which can be fixed on a vial, in particular a vial containing a liquid to be injected or a lyophilized product which must be mixed with a physiological liquid or with a medicament in order to inject the mixture.
  • the most frequently used solution consists in storing the powder in a separate container which is closed by a membrane or a leaktight stopper punctured using a needle. Furthermore, with a standard type syringe, a certain amount of solvent is withdrawn from a second container and the desired quantity of solvent is injected into the first container through the membrane. The whole is then mixed in the first container and, using the same syringe, the mixture is aspirated. The syringe is then ready to inject the medicine.
  • the liquid for example physiological saline
  • the liquid is already contained in the syringe. It then suffices to inject the liquid through the perforable membrane into the container containing the product in the form of powder and then to aspirate the assembly after mixing.
  • An object of the present invention is to provide a syringe device which can be fixed on a bottle which ensures the perforation of the perforable stopper in its center and which, moreover, makes this operation very safe and perfectly repetitive.
  • an object of the present invention is to provide such a device which is adaptable to the bottle commonly used to contain medicated powders to be mixed with a solvent and in particular lyophilized products.
  • the syringe device which can be fixed on a bottle having a cylindrical body ⁇ t an opening surrounded by a flange having a lateral face and a perforable plug closing off said opening, is characterized in that it comprises a guide piece capable of cooperating with said vial and a syringe provided with a needle and slidably mounted in said guide piece, said guide piece comprising a first open end having at its end portion a first internal guide surface capable of cooperating with the cylindrical body of said bottle, and means for securing said part to said flange disposed in withdrawal with respect to said first internal guide surface, said securing means being activated when said device is placed on said bottle, said guide piece comprising a second end and a running part capable of receiving see said syringe provided with means for guiding in translation of said syringe in said guide piece to bring said syringe into a depressed position in which the needle pierces the perforable membrane of the vial,
  • the presence of the securing elements makes it possible to secure the guide piece and therefore the syringe on the vial, which makes it easier to handle the syringe relative to the vial.
  • this makes it possible to very precisely control the insertion of the syringe into the guide piece and therefore the penetration of the tip of the needle into the bottle after perforation of the stopper, so that the penetration is reduced to the maximum.
  • the latter can be separated from the guide piece.
  • the first end of the guide piece has a second internal guide surface capable of cooperating with the side wall of the flange of the bottle, the securing means being arranged between the first and second guide surfaces.
  • the presence of these two guide surfaces makes it possible to reduce the length of the first guide surface while obtaining rigorous centering of the guide piece relative to the bottle.
  • the means for guiding in translation of the syringe in the guide piece comprise sealing means for sealing between the internal face of the guide piece and the body of said syringe.
  • the means for guiding the syringe in the guide piece comprise at least one guide face formed in the internal face of the guide piece capable of cooperating with a portion of the body of said syringe.
  • the guide piece comprises a plate element disposed substantially perpendicular to the direction of movement of the syringe in which said central orifice is formed, the face of said plate turned towards the first end of the guide piece being provided with a projecting annular rib surrounding said central orifice, whereby said rib is applied against the stopper of said bottle when said securing means cooperate with said bottle.

  • the bottle 10 of standard type containing for example a medicament in lyophilized form.
  • the bottle 10 comprises a cylindrical body 12 and a neck 14 limiting an opening 16.
  • the neck 14 is surrounded by a cylindrical collar 18 which has a lateral face 20, an upper face 22 and a lower face 24.
  • the bottle is closed by a stopper made of a perforable material 26 which is engaged in the opening 16 of the bottle.
  • the periphery 28 of the stopper is applied against the upper face 22 of the flange and a metal crimping cap 30 ensures the tight fixing of the stopper to the opening 16 of the bottle 10.
  • the diameter D constituting the perforable central part of the cap is relatively small, this diameter depending on the dimensions of the bottle can range from 5 to 2 mm.
  • the syringe device 40 is essentially constituted by a part guide 42 and a conventional type syringe 44 provided with a needle 45.
  • the guide piece 42 which preferably has a symmetry of revolution about the axis XX 'has a first end 46 intended to be secured to the bottle 10, a second end 48 intended to receive and guide in translation the syringe 44 and an intermediate running part 50.
  • the first end 46 comprises a first guide surface 52 of internal diameter D'2 intended to cooperate with the cylindrical part 12 of the bottle, the latter having a diameter D2 slightly smaller than the diameter D'2.
  • the end 46 has a second guide revolution surface 54 intended to cooperate with the lateral face 20 of the flange 18 of the bottle, this guide surface having an internal diameter D'1 slightly greater than the diameter Dl of the flange 18. Between the guide surfaces 52 and 54, the end 46 of the guide piece comprises elastic clipping elements 58 serving to secure the end 46 of the guide piece 42 to the neck of the bottle 10. As best shown in the figures 2 and 4, the end 46 of the guide piece is connected to its main part by a part forming a plate 60 substantially orthogonal to the axis XX 'and forming an integral part of the guide piece.
  • This plate 60 is provided with an axial sleeve 62 which defines a center hole r rl 64 disposed along the axis XX 'of the guide piece.
  • the central opening.,. _4 is extended by a frustoconical part 66 facing the second end of the guide piece.
  • the end of the needle 45 is disposed inside the central orifice 64.
  • the lower face 60a of the plate 60 is preferably provided with an annular rib 70 surrounding the orifice 64 and projecting out of the face 60a. This secures the guide piece 42 on the bottle, the elastic tongues 58 cooperating with the underside 24 of the flange while the rib 70 is applied to the stopper.
  • the guide piece is automatically secured to the neck of the bottle due to the depression of the neck of the bottle in the end of the guide piece, without any 'No further action is necessary.
  • the tongues 58 due to their elasticity, are automatically activated.

  • the syringe 44 is guided in translation inside the current part of the guide part by an annular seal 78 which has on its external face 78a, preferably, three sealing ribs 80, 82 and 84 cooperating with the guide piece.
  • the internal face 78b of the seal 78 has a shoulder 86 cooperating with the body of the syringe 44. Consequently, the seal is driven by the syringe when the latter is pressed into the guide piece. On the other hand, the seal is free relative to the syringe when the latter is moved to extract it from the guide piece.
  • the end 48 of the guide piece has elastic strips 90 projecting inside the guide piece.
  • the ends of the elastic strips 90 are interposed between the ribs 82 and 84 ensuring a certain immobilization of the seal 78 relative to the guide piece.
  • a mechanical connection between the syringe and the guide part is effectively obtained by means of the seal 78 which, moreover, provides a dynamic seal between the guide part and the body of the syringe.
  • the guide piece 42 has on its external face a flange 92 which makes it possible to protect the fingers of the manipulators during the initial repositioning of the syringe inside the guide piece after use.

  • FIG. 6a illustrates the use of the syringe device.
  • the syringe device 40 is shown on the one hand and the bottle 10 with its perforable cap 26 on the other hand.
  • FIG. 6b shows the positioning of the syringe device 40 on the bottle 10.
  • the guide piece 42 is perfectly positioned relative to the bottle and therefore relative to the stopper thanks to the guide surfaces 52 and 54.
  • the clip tabs 58 cooperating with the flange 18 of the bottle, ensure that these two parts are joined together.
  • FIG. 6c shows the insertion of the syringe into the guide piece 42.
  • This insertion is controlled by the presence of the seal 78.
  • the needle 45 punctures the plug 26 in its center. It is then possible by actuating the plunger of the syringe to make the liquid that it contains penetrate into the bottle 10. After having mixed the two products, the mixture thus prepared is aspirated using the syringe. It suffices to extract the syringe 44 from the guide piece 42, the seal 78 remaining trapped in the guide piece thanks to the presence of the elastic tongues 90.
  • the translational guidance of the syringe in the guide part is achieved by the seal 78 which also provides sealing and therefore maintaining the sterility of the volume 76 containing the needle.

  • FIG. 7 another improvement has been shown which could also be implemented in the two preceding embodiments.
  • This improvement concerns the recovery of harmful gases which may possibly leave the bottle after the compounds have been mixed.
  • harmful gases or a residual fraction of liquid can penetrate in the guide piece and escapes into the surrounding air.
  • a piece 140 of a porous material such as a porous foam can be placed at the first end of the guide piece.
  • the gases possibly leaving the bottle are absorbed, trapped or blocked by the part 140.
  • the part 140 is crossed by the needle.
  • This filter also serves to compensate for pressures inside and outside the guide piece during movements of the syringe in the guide piece.
  • the syringe device according to the invention makes it possible not only to ensure rigorous coaxiality of the needle of the syringe and the vial, but also to rigorously position the guide piece relative to the vial in the direction of 'axis XX'. To control the insertion of the needle into the vial, it is therefore sufficient to control the insertion of the syringe into the guide piece. This result can be obtained automatically by providing a stop limiting the insertion of the syringe into the guide piece.
